Reactions of (pentamethylcyclopentadienyl)di(carbonyl)(tri-2,4,6-tert-butylphenyl)iminophosphaneiron with electrophiles: formation of metallophosphenium complexes

Abstract

Reactions of [(η5-C5Me5)(CO)2Fe–P[double bond, length half m-dash]N(2,4,6-But3C6H2)]1 with chlorosilanes afford the metallo-halo-aminophosphanes [(η5-C5Me5)(CO)2Fe–P(Cl)N(SiMeR2)(2,4,6-But3C6H2)]2 and 3; the metalloaminophosphenium complexes [(η5-C5Me5)(CO)2Fe–PN(R′)(2,4,6-But3C6H2)]+BF44 and 5 were obtained by treatment of 1 with oxonium salts, and rearranged to form the cationic azaphosphorinane complexes 6 and 7.
